Using either a checkpoint (.ckpt) or serialized model (.pt),
you can export to SF NNUE format. This will convert last.ckpt
to nn.nnue, which you can load directly in SF.
python serialize.py last.ckpt nn.nnue
Import an existing SF NNUE network to the pytorch network format.
python serialize.py nn.nnue converted.pt
